Transaction 0c28937e1714d3c47e61b9aefb9277c5a8af6659166b2bac75623aa62086a2df
1 Input
1 Output
-
0c28937e1714d3c47e61b9aefb9277c5a8af6659166b2bac75623aa62086a2df:0
- value
- 14815405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 807c363d970fba0ee9d0842b9824db2182c08352 OP_EQUAL
- address
- 3DQPDVQaCwARsH5eDStsfv95xhJb2xnWJp